How Much Can I make as a CPR Instructor in Lakeland Highlands, Florida

As of 2020, the average annual pay for an average of a Full and Part-time CPR Instructor in Lakeland Highlands, Florida is $44,000 a year.

While seeing annual salaries as high as $90,500 and as low as $17,000, the bulk of salaries inside the CPR Instructor jobs category presently range between $32,000 (twenty fifth percentile) to $49,000 (seventy fifth percentile) in Florida. The average pay range for a CPR Instructor process varies little (about $17,000), which shows that regardless of location, there aren’t many possibilities for increased pay or advancement, even with numerous years of experience.

Lakeland Highlands is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Polk County, Florida, United States. The population was 11,056 at the 2010 census. It is part of the Lakeland–Winter Haven Metropolitan Statistical Area. It is an affluent residential community located south of the Lakeland city limits, and north of the Mulberry city limits. Lakeland Highlands neighbors Medulla, and together the two communities make up much of what is known as South Lakeland (unincorporated).

The area is addressed to Lakeland, with zip codes 33807, and 33813. Its schools include, George W. Jenkins Senior High School (named after the founder of Publix Supermarkets, based in Lakeland), Scott Lake Elementary, Lakeland Highlands Middle School and Valleyview Elementary. This area has been experiencing high growth for over two decades with new subdivisions being developed every year. Considered part of the Tampa Bay Area, it is becoming a bedroom community of Tampa.
